Context: Ardenfell line margins slipped three points over two quarters. Drivers: input steel costs, aggressive discounting at the Westmoor branch, and a stale price book. Proposal: uplift list prices four percent, tighten discount authority to regional level, sunset the two lowest-margin SKUs. Risk: volume loss at Halverton accounts, estimated under two percent. Decision requested at Thursday's review. Modelling assumptions are in the appendix pack. The commercial reasoning leadership wants kept close is noted directly below.

board note of tajop-yajof: The finance team signed off on a budget of $77.6 million for Project Pramir.

All — new policy effective immediately. Deals over 250 seats: max discount 15%, no exceptions without my sign-off. Branch managers own enforcement. The Quillard renewal showed what happens when we stack discounts — margin gone. Approval turnaround: 48 hours, use the deal-desk form. Anything already quoted above 15% gets honoured but flagged. Repeat offenders lose delegated authority. Questions to me directly, not the deal desk. One item below is for this distribution list only.

— Corin Halde

board note of kafof-yahag: Druaelox Foods plans to raise the Holwyn list price by 35 percent in July.

Quick heads-up on Pinwheel UI versioning: we cut a minor release every sprint, and anything touching component props needs a changeset file in the PR. No changeset, no merge — the bot will nag you. Majors are rare and go through the design council first. The full policy, with examples of what counts as breaking, lives on the internal page below.

wiki page, bahip-yahip: https://grafana.qirvanlabs.corp/browse/display/projects/cc3a1b9dbfc9